How they compare
French Polynesia currently reports 1,668 against 1,588 in Bulgaria, a difference of 80.
That makes French Polynesia's figure about 1.1 times Bulgaria's.
The two have swapped places 1 time across 25 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Bulgaria ahead.
Bulgaria ranks 82nd and French Polynesia ranks 79th of 204 countries.
Bulgaria has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Bulgaria | French Polynesia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2000s | 2,881 | 1,301 | 1,581 | Bulgaria |
| 2010s | 3,271 | 1,782 | 1,489 | Bulgaria |
| 2020s | 2,501 | 1,669 | 832.21 | Bulgaria |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
